Output efb1eb17c26850d0efc03376be310f80efd608cff01d477f7c83ecce8e8b82f1:0

value
578
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0fa3b2621389638ec102d94bbf463cb58c7087bcbde17abefb0c412cc93de10a
address
bc1pp73mycsn393casgzm99m733ukkx8ppauhhsh40hmp3qjejfauy9q5sz57s
transaction
efb1eb17c26850d0efc03376be310f80efd608cff01d477f7c83ecce8e8b82f1
confirmations
113899
spent
true